Your collection options
These follow Connecticut law. See the full Connecticut guide for forms, fees, and deadlines.
Debtor's asset exam
Form JD-CV-54 (Petition for Examination of Judgment Debtor / Notice of Hearing)Examination of Judgment Debtor (C.G.S. 52-397)
Wage garnishment
Form JD-CV-3 (Wage Execution Proceedings - Application, Order, Execution); JD-CV-3a (Exemption and Modification Claim Form, Wage Execution)Up to Lesser of 25% of weekly disposable earnings, or the amount by which disposable earnings exceed 40x the higher of the federal or Connecticut minimum wage (C.G.S. 52-361a)
Bank levy
Form JD-CV-24 (Financial Institution Execution Proceedings - natural person); JD-CV-24N (non-natural person); JD-CV-24a (Exemption Claim Form)Financial Institution Execution (bank execution)
Property lien
Record a judgment lien certificate on the land records of the town where the real property is located (C.G.S. 52-380a).
Doing it yourself in Windham County
Connecticut's enforcement forms are built for self-represented creditors, and the court and sheriff fees are modest and usually recoverable from the debtor. If you'd rather hand it off entirely, judgment-recovery firms and collections attorneys typically charge 33–50% of what they recover.
